Origo operates as a technology company providing digital solutions and services. Based on their web presence, the company focuses on software development and technology consulting across various business sectors. Origo maintains a professional services model, delivering custom technology solutions to enterprise and mid-market clients.
Design at Origo centers on creating user-centered digital experiences for client projects and internal platforms. Product designers collaborate closely with engineering teams and client stakeholders to translate business requirements into functional interfaces. The design function encompasses user experience research, interface design, and design systems development. Design teams partner with project managers and developers throughout the software development lifecycle, contributing to requirements gathering, prototyping, and usability testing. Work typically involves both web and mobile application design, with emphasis on enterprise software solutions.
